body {
	background: none;
}

.container {
	width: auto;
	margin: 0 20px
}

.column, .span-1, .span-2, .span-3, .span-4, .span-5, .span-6, .span-7, .span-8, .span-9, .span-10, .span-11, .span-12 {
	width: 100%;
	margin: 0;
	padding: 0;
}

.projects .project {
	height: 292px;
}

#main {
    margin-top: 85px;
}

h1 {
    font-size: 28px;
    padding: 0 0 6px 0;
}

h2 {
    margin-bottom: 0.5em;
}

#main nav {
	margin-top: 36px;
	width: 100%;
}

#main nav ul li a {
	background: url('../images/bg-main-nav-ul-li-320.png') center right no-repeat;
	background-size: auto 13px;
	padding: 11px 18px 11px 0;
}

#main nav ul li.current a {
	background: none;
	border-color: #E1E1C2;
}

.home #main .list {
	float: left;
	margin-right: 0;
}

.home #main .last {
	padding-left: 0;
	width: 100%;
}

.home #main nav {
	margin-top: 0;
	width: auto;
}

.news #main nav,
.projects #main nav {
	padding-left: 0;
}

#main .images {
	margin-right: 0;
}

a.image {
	width: 100%;
	height: 228px;
}

a.image img {
	width: 100%;
}

footer {
    padding-top: 36px;
}

#main .twtr-widget {
	margin: 3px 0 27px 0;
}
